The experimental design in tasks of interval models identification
The technique of optimal experimental design based on I/sub G/- and I/sub E/-criteria for problems of linear multifactor interval model identification is presented. It is shown that I/sub G/-, I/sub E/-optimal saturated designs are orthogonal and equivalent to I/sub D/- and I/sub A/-optimal saturated designs. The consequent design procedure of optimal experiments for synthesis of a linear interval model is considered.
